Stephanie McGowan, MSPT, MTC

email icon

printer icon

print
Stephanie McGowan

McGowan graduated from the University of South Florida in 2001 with a master's degree in physical therapy (MSPT). She then received certification in manual therapy (MTC) through coursework at the University of St. Augustine for Health Sciences. She is currently pursuing an advanced doctorate degree from the University of Maryland School of Medicine.

McGowan is currently an Adjunct Instructor in the Department of Rehabilitation Sciences at the Medical University of South Carolina.

Stephanie's physical therapy treatment interests include a variety of sports that she has pursued during her lifetime, such as long distance running, lacrosse, field hockey and dance. She is also a group fitness instructor and spinning instructor at several local fitness clubs in Charleston with more than 15 years of teaching experience. She has a special interest in problems involving the spine, foot, ankle and knee.
